The proposed regulation will require public water systems to monitor for perfluorooctanoic acid (PFOA), perfluorooctane sulfonic acid … WebMost animal studies have tested doses of PFAS that are higher than the doses people experience from environmental exposure. These animal studies have found that PFAS can cause damage to the liver and the immune system. PFAS have also caused low birth weight, birth defects, delayed development, and newborn deaths in lab animals.

Web1 – A decrease in water flow. One of the most common signs that your RO membrane needs to be replaced is when you notice a loss in water flow. As the filter membrane becomes fouled, your water supply will experience a pressure drop, resulting in a drop off in flow. If you notice a significant decrease in water flow, it is likely time to ...
